The Jakarta administration has fined the management of the McDonald's restaurant in the Sarinah shopping center in Central Jakarta Rp 10 million (US$670) for violating the large-scale social restrictions (PSBB) by allowing a gathering of hundreds of people on the last day of its operation.
Indonesia's first McDonald's restaurant in the Sarinah shopping center in Central Jakarta, which for years has been an icon for urbanites in the capital, will permanently shut its doors this Sunday after nearly three decades in business.
